use brk_types::OutputType;
/// Dust floor used by `Config::default()` and `default_eligible_bin`.
pub(crate) const DEFAULT_MIN_SATS: u64 = 1000;
/// Output types skipped by `Config::default()` (noisy) and the source of
/// truth for `default_eligible_bin`'s precomputed exclusion mask.
pub(crate) const DEFAULT_EXCLUDED_OUTPUT_TYPES: &[OutputType] =
&[OutputType::P2TR, OutputType::P2WSH];
#[derive(Clone)]
pub struct Config {
/// EMA decay: 2/(N+1) where N is span in blocks. 2/7 = 6-block span.
pub alpha: f64,
/// Ring buffer depth. 12 blocks for deterministic convergence at any start height.
pub window_size: usize,
/// Search window bins below/above previous estimate. Asymmetric for log-scale.
pub search_below: usize,
pub search_above: usize,
/// Minimum output value in sats (dust filter).
pub min_sats: u64,
/// Exclude round BTC amounts that create false stencil matches.
pub exclude_common_round_values: bool,
/// Output types to ignore (e.g. P2TR, P2WSH are noisy).
pub excluded_output_types: Vec<OutputType>,
}
impl Default for Config {
fn default() -> Self {
Self {
alpha: 2.0 / 7.0,
window_size: 12,
search_below: 9,
search_above: 11,
min_sats: DEFAULT_MIN_SATS,
exclude_common_round_values: true,
excluded_output_types: DEFAULT_EXCLUDED_OUTPUT_TYPES.to_vec(),
}
}
}
